10 Critical Pitfalls & Compliance Mistake Prevention
To maximize the probability of approval, organizations must actively avoid ten major pitfalls that frequently compromise applications. Below is an exhaustive breakdown of these critical errors and actionable prevention strategies.
1. Failing to Verify Udyam Registration Accuracy
The foundation of any MSME benefit application rests on valid Udyam Registration. A common mistake is submitting outdated or mismatched enterprise data—such as incorrect National Industrial Classification (NIC) codes or erroneous turnover figures—that do not match tax filings.
- The Pitfall: Discrepancies between GSTIN records, Income Tax Returns (ITR), and Udyam details.
- Prevention: Audit all enterprise classification data annually. Ensure that manufacturing versus service classifications strictly align with your primary business activity before initiating the Best Government Schemes for MSMEs in Rajasthan process.
2. Neglecting Sector-Specific Guidelines
Not all businesses qualify for every program. Assuming a blanket eligibility status across all industrial sectors leads to wasted time and resources.
- The Pitfall: Applying for manufacturing-exclusive capital subsidies while operating a retail or trading enterprise.
- Prevention: Carefully analyze the Best Government Schemes for MSMEs in Rajasthan benefits documentation to confirm that your specific industrial code matches the targeted initiative.
3. Incomplete Documentation and Missing Attachments
Administrative bodies reject thousands of applications yearly simply due to missing paperwork, uncertified balance sheets, or expired certificates.
- The Pitfall: Submitting scanned copies of mandatory documents that are blurry, expired, or lacking required director signatures and notary stamps.
- Prevention: Create a centralized compliance checklist. Verify every document against the official requirements before final upload or submission.
4. Ignoring Financial Prudence and Audited Statements
Financial transparency is non-negotiable. Schemes that offer financial assistance or interest subventions demand rigorous proof of financial health.
- The Pitfall: Submitting provisional balance sheets or unverified profit and loss statements instead of officially audited documents.
- Prevention: Partner with certified chartered accountants to ensure all financial records comply with statutory standards before applying.
5. Missing Crucial Deadlines and Open Windows
Government initiatives frequently operate on fixed fiscal calendars or limited-time application windows. Once funds or quotas are exhausted, portals close unexpectedly.
- The Pitfall: Procrastinating until the final days of an application window, leading to technical server failures or incomplete submissions.
- Prevention: Track official notification channels regularly and prepare documentation well in advance of portal opening dates.
6. Overlooking Local Compliance and Environmental Clearances
Industrial units in Rajasthan must adhere to state-specific pollution control board regulations, municipal licenses, and labor laws.
- The Pitfall: Applying for expansion or machinery subsidies while having pending environmental NOCs (No Objection Certificates) or unresolved labor disputes.
- Prevention: Resolve all local regulatory requirements prior to scheme application. Compliance must be holistic, covering labor, tax, and environmental standards.
7. Misunderstanding Disbursement Terms and Milestone Rules
Many business owners assume subsidies or grants are disbursed as lump sums upfront, only to discover that funds are released on a reimbursement basis tied to verified project milestones.
- The Pitfall: Committing operational capital based on expected upfront grants, leading to severe liquidity crunches.
- Prevention: Read the fine print regarding fund disbursement structures. Maintain sufficient working capital to execute project milestones independently before claiming reimbursements.
8. Failing to Maintain Proper Communication Channels
During the verification stage, nodal agencies often request clarifications or physical document verification within tight timeframes.
- The Pitfall: Using unmonitored email addresses or inactive phone numbers during registration, resulting in missed official queries.
- Prevention: Designate a dedicated administrative officer to monitor application portals, emails, and official correspondence daily.
9. Attempting DIY Submissions Without Expert Oversight
While online portals are designed to be user-friendly, complex legal terminology and technical compliance fields often trip up untrained applicants.
- The Pitfall: Submitting applications with typographical errors in bank account details, IFSC codes, or PAN data, resulting in failed disbursement transfers.

10. Ignoring Post-Approval Compliance and Utilization Audits
Receiving approval and securing funds is only half the battle. Failing to submit utilization certificates or diverting funds to unauthorized operational heads invites severe legal penalties.
- The Pitfall: Failing to maintain separate books of accounts for scheme-funded assets or projects.
- Prevention: Establish rigorous internal audit protocols to track every rupee received and ensure timely submission of utilization reports to the respective state departments.

Eligibility Criteria & Scope
To successfully qualify for state-backed initiatives, enterprises must fulfill specific parameters. While precise conditions vary depending on the specific notification, general eligibility markers typically include:
- Valid Udyam Registration certificate reflecting micro, small, or medium enterprise status.
- Physical manufacturing or service operational unit established within the geographical boundaries of Rajasthan.
- Compliance with all statutory registrations, including GSTIN and relevant labor licenses.
- Clear standing with commercial banks and financial institutions (no declared non-performing asset status).

Application Procedure & Documents
Executing the Best Government Schemes for MSMEs in Rajasthan process requires a structured, step-by-step approach. Follow this standardized workflow to ensure maximum compliance:
- Preparation: Gather all foundational business documents, audited financial statements, and valid registrations.
- Portal Registration: Access the designated state industry portal and create an authorized user profile using verified credentials.
- Form Completion: Accurately fill out the scheme application form, ensuring that enterprise details match tax and banking records precisely.
- Document Upload: Attach certified digital copies of required certificates, project reports, and KYC documents.
- Submission & Tracking: Submit the application and retain the acknowledgment number for ongoing tracking and verification follow-ups.
Mandatory documentation typically includes:
- Udyam Registration Certificate
- GST Registration and recent return filings
- Audited Balance Sheet and Profit & Loss Statement for the preceding financial year
- Cancelled cheque and bank mandate form for direct benefit transfers
- Detailed Project Report (DPR) where applicable
Official FAQs
1. What is the primary requirement for applying to MSME schemes in Rajasthan?
The fundamental requirement is a valid Udyam Registration certificate, coupled with active operational status within Rajasthan and compliance with local tax and labor laws.
2. Can trading businesses apply for manufacturing-focused subsidies?
Generally, no. Most capital and machinery subsidies are restricted strictly to manufacturing or specified service enterprises as defined by the MSME classification guidelines.
3. What happens if there is a discrepancy in my bank details during submission?
Discrepancies in bank account numbers, beneficiary names, or IFSC codes will result in failed fund disbursements. Always double-check financial details before final submission.
4. Are utilization certificates mandatory after receiving financial assistance?
Yes. Beneficiaries must submit certified utilization reports and maintain separate accounting records to prove that funds were deployed strictly for the approved project milestones.
